It attacks the leaves, and infects flower buds and unripe fruit and stops blackberry producing daughter plants. Phragmidium violaceum spores need dew, rain or high humidity to germinate. It is most effective when: most of the plant's canopy is young leaves. annual rainfall is greater than 750 mm.

Dig the main root of the blackberry plant out with a shovel. Choose a time when the soil is soft and moist, such as after a period of rain. Dig down into the soil just enough to reach the root of the plant with the shovel. Remove as much of the root as possible. Blackberries, or Rubus fruticosus, are regarded as an extremely serious agricultural threat and are among the worst noxious weeds in Australia because of their potential for spread, invasiveness, and economic and environmental impacts.

Poisonous if swallowed May irritate the eyes and skin Avoid contact with eyes and skin When opening the container, preparing spray and using the prepared spray wear cotton overalls buttoned to the neck and wrist and a washable hat and elbow length rubber gloves Wash hands after use After each days use wash gloves and contaminated clothing.

There are primarily three effective ways to kill a tree without engaging the services of a professional tree feller to come and cut it down. Depending on the tree species, you may need to use more than one method in order to get the job done effectively. The three most common methods are: Ring barking the tree. Using chemicals to poison the tree.

2- Mowing. Mowing is another way to kill blackberry bushes without chemicals because it removes the leaves so the plant can't turn sunlight into food. Mowing is not an effective method for killing blackberry bushes, but it gives a short-term solution encouraging the growth of grasses and broadleaf plants.

Mulching blocks sunlight, depriving them of vital nutrients and killing them organically. Physically remove any large and tall weeds. If your garden is due for feeding, spread a suitable fertiliser and water well. Water your garden well before applying any mulch. Spread a generous layer of mulch (50 - 75mm thick).
